Budgeting for Your Shower Remodel
Just how do you determine an allocate your shower redesign? Begin by analyzing your monetary circumstance and determine how much you can pleasantly spend.
Break down costs into classifications like products, labor, and unforeseen expenses. Research the ordinary expenses for the kind of shower you desire; this'll provide you a sensible standard.
Don't fail to remember to consider potential upgrades, like better components or extra storage. It's wise to set aside at the very least 10-15% of your budget for surprises that might turn up throughout the remodel.
When you've got a clear picture, prioritize your must-haves versus nice-to-haves. By doing this, you can adjust your spending plan if needed while maintaining your objectives in sight without spending too much.

Pipes and Space Requirements
Prior to diving right into your shower remodel, it's important to analyze your plumbing and area demands to make sure a seamless installation.
Begin by examining click here for info existing plumbing setup. You'll need to understand where the water supply lines and drainpipe are located and whether they can support your new shower layout. If you're considering moving components, you may call for specialist help to stay clear of pricey errors.
Next, measure the room. Guarantee your brand-new shower fits comfortably within your bathroom design without congestion.
Think about clearance, particularly if you're going with a taller shower or extra features like shelves.
Finally, think about accessibility for cleaning and maintenance.
